How Abbotsford has battled back to fight doctor shortages

The division says 80% of residents now stay after training as it expands IMG recruitment, networking and a new learning platform.

Summary by Abbotsford News
The Abbotsford Division of Family Practice seems to have cracked the code on retaining physicians and a big part of that is a unique strategy developed over three years ago. Abbotsford has never had a problem attracting physicians, but enticing them to stay in the community by finding the right fit has proven to be a successful formula.
